another special case for loopback
[oweals/gnunet.git] / src / Makefile.am
index 5244c795d1ee721613a74169dec3d2ab83f2a286..56f301ac026a4d0f1727d759d45286732ddc5b23 100644 (file)
@@ -5,9 +5,10 @@
 
 if HAVE_TESTING
  TESTING = testing
- TESTBED = testbed
+ TESTBED = testbed-logger testbed
  CONSENSUS = consensus
  SECRETSHARING = secretsharing
+ ATS_TESTS = ats-tests
 endif
 
 if HAVE_EXPERIMENTAL
@@ -16,11 +17,14 @@ if HAVE_EXPERIMENTAL
   rps \
   $(CONSENSUS) \
   $(SECRETSHARING)
+
 endif
 
-if HAVE_REST
+if HAVE_JSON
+if HAVE_MHD
   PROVIDER_DIR = identity-provider
 endif
+endif
 
 if HAVE_JSON
   JSON_DIR = json
@@ -42,15 +46,22 @@ endif
 endif
 
 if HAVE_MYSQL
- MYSQL_DIR = mysql
+ MYSQL_DIR = mysql my
 endif
 
 if HAVE_POSTGRESQL
  POSTGRES_DIR = pq postgres
 endif
 
-if HAVE_REST
+if HAVE_MHD
  REST_DIR = rest
+if HAVE_JSON
+ JSONAPI_DIR = jsonapi
+endif
+endif
+
+if HAVE_JSON
+  AUCTION_DIR = auction
 endif
 
 if TALER_ONLY
@@ -64,6 +75,7 @@ SUBDIRS = \
   util \
   $(JSON_DIR) \
   $(REST_DIR) \
+  $(JSONAPI_DIR) \
   hello \
   tun \
   block \
@@ -78,31 +90,33 @@ SUBDIRS = \
   template \
   ats \
   nat \
+  nat-auto \
   fragmentation \
   transport \
   ats-tool \
   peerinfo-tool \
   core \
   $(TESTBED) \
-  ats-tests \
+  $(ATS_TESTS) \
   nse \
   dht \
   hostlist \
   topology \
   regex \
-  cadet \
   dns \
   identity \
-  set \
-  scalarproduct \
-  revocation \
   gnsrecord \
   namecache \
   namestore \
+  peerstore \
+  cadet \
+  set \
+  scalarproduct \
+  revocation \
   vpn \
   gns \
+  zonemaster \
   $(CONVERSATION_DIR) \
-  peerstore \
   fs \
   exit \
   pt \
@@ -112,6 +126,7 @@ SUBDIRS = \
   psycstore \
   psyc \
   social \
+  $(AUCTION_DIR) \
   $(EXP_DIR) \
   $(PROVIDER_DIR)